Introduction:

In today's society, the use of paints for the aesthetics and durability of structures is increasing day by day. On the other hand, rising raw material prices and cost pressures remain another important factor. More efficient use of TiO2, which is the most important filler input and cost item in paints, is gaining parallel importance. Sibelco recommends its use together with Portafill H10 material to reduce TiO2 consumption. Portafill H10, a type of huntite material, is produced in Sibelco's own mine located in Thessaloniki, Greece. Huntite, whose main mineral content is magnesium calcium carbonate, has a platy-lamellar structure and bright appearance. During production, careful attention is paid to the raw material source and chemical content, meticulous work is carried out to ensure particle distribution is uniform and within a narrow range, and continuous strict quality control operations are performed on the final product to consistently deliver high-quality material.

Figure 1: Portafill H mine and production facility

Portafill H10:

Portafill H10 is characterized by the following parameters: • Particle size and distribution, • Mineral shape, • Brightness. With its very fine particle structure of approximately 1 μm, Portafill H10 mixes well with similarly fine TiO2 particles. The lamellar-platy structure of Portafill opens agglomerated titanium particles and ensures their excellent dispersion in the paint. Thus, high opacity values in decorative paints are achieved with less TiO2 usage. The high brightness value of Portafill ensures that adverse effects that could result from using less titanium are minimal or remain limited depending on its use in the formulation.

How Does Portafill H10 Work?

Portafill H10 is more suitable for use in water-based paints above the critical PVC value stated as CPVC, but can also be used in formulations below the critical PVC value and performs the same function. Specifically: Paints Above Critical PVC Value: Due to low binder ratio, TiO2 particles are more prone to agglomeration, and Portafill H10 breaks them up. Paints Below Critical PVC Value: It prevents agglomeration of TiO2 particles following water evaporation and film formation. Since better utilization of existing TiO2 is achieved, it allows either obtaining paint with better properties (for example, hiding power) or using less titanium.

Portafill H10 is added to the paint mixture like other fillers, preferably after TiO2. Following mixing, during the dispersion phase, it breaks up agglomerates as shown in Figure 2.

Figure 2: TiO2 particles mixed with Portafill H

To ensure stability, Sibelco recommends the use of ammonium polyacrylate-based dispersant at a ratio of 0.5-1.0% of the total formulation weight. This ensures that the paint's rheological properties remain stable during storage and shelf life without adversely affecting other properties. Example 1: Portafill H10 vs PCC Comparison Table 1: Wall Paint Formulation (70% PVC)

Evaluation has been conducted on the following points according to these formulations:

• Viscosity profile, • Color, • Wet scrub resistance, • Hiding power, • Brightness.

Color

Table 2: Whiteness Test Results

When Portafill H10 is used in a 1:1 ratio instead of PCC, the whiteness value is approximately the same. When the PCC amount is doubled, the whiteness value increases further; the main reason for this is that PCC, being a synthetic mineral, has a higher whiteness value than Portafill H10, which is a natural mineral.

Wet Scrub Resistance

Table 3: Wet Scrub Resistance Results Scrub resistances are very similar, therefore Portafill H10 has no negative effect on scrub resistance.

Brightness / Gloss

Table 4: Brightness Test Results

When Portafill H10 is used, mattness increases slightly.

Hiding Power

Figure 5: Hiding power

  As seen in Graph 5, Portafill H10 shows clear superiority over PCC in hiding power values. Even when the PCC filler is doubled, Portafill H10's hiding power is still better. This demonstrates that Portafill H10 is a better TiO2 extender than PCC.

Summary evaluation of these 3 scenarios using Portafill H10:

When H10 is used one-to-one instead of PCC: - Better hiding power, - Similar whiteness value, - Better matte effect, - Similar wet scrub resistance, - Slightly higher viscosity at lower shear rates. (This also provides cost advantage by using less rheology agent) • When less H10 is used instead of PCC: - Similar hiding power, - Same whiteness levels, - Similar matte effect, - Similar wet scrub resistance, - Approximately same viscosity at lower shear rates. • When less TiO2 is used: - Similar hiding power, - Same whiteness levels, - Similar matte effect, - Similar wet scrub resistance, - Slightly higher viscosity at lower shear rates. (This also provides cost advantage by using less rheology agent)

Conclusion and Evaluation

This study demonstrates that Portafill H10 is a successful TiO2 extender. Main advantages: • Being a natural and economical product, • High whiteness value, • With its lamellar-platy structure, it is highly suitable for breaking up titanium agglomerations and prevents re-agglomeration after drying. • While reducing titanium and thickener usage, the following basic properties are preserved: - Viscosity, - Color, - Wet Scrub Resistance, - Hiding Power, - Brightness, • And it is more economical compared to other TiO2 reduction products.
